Quote:
Originally Posted by colin View Post
Disagree and have been on many forums and it is a very grey area. Don't tell me to stop, this is a discussion and just because a lot of others see it your way doesn't make it correct does it? The fact that this question is in a section where they want to know where you are from legally and that the question has a drop box listing countries which I have never heard of lol makes me believe they are asking where are you allowed to reside by law, they are not trying to trick anyone.
Below is a quote from someone on another forum discussing the same thing and this is the way I see it, but does not make me right either hence discussion. I can also see it your way and thats why I put additional info in the back section of the application.

Country of residence' if different from 'Currently residing in'.

Country of residence is the country that you are legally allow to reside for as long as you like (no temporary residence rule imposed, such as until end of your study period) and it is the most recent/current country (some people have Permanent Residence/Green Card status in a few countries).

As I said the USCIS probably knows this question is open for misinterpretation and are not going to deny on this one question.

I agree, with everyone else, that you are incorrect...

Country where you reside, or country of residence for DACA purposes= U.S.

Country of LEGAL residency= country where you are legally allowed to reside

residing= living

There is no gray area, the forms utilize legal terminology, not "gray" area terminology. country of residency does not translate to country of LEGAL residency.

Don't bother replying telling me how you're correct, cuz you're not. You're wrong and you're confusing everyone who is taking your advice for filling out their application.
